Output e4dbb2e01d64c7bbe88690f1fa7122c66fa9538219d6d97f0dac4ff5f583a34c:0

value
72085171
script pubkey
OP_0 OP_PUSHBYTES_20 da5c3e5f8fb6ca5b4772b7270ec8222e7eb33e34
address
bc1qmfwruhu0km99k3mjkunsajpz9eltx035kg9ly9
transaction
e4dbb2e01d64c7bbe88690f1fa7122c66fa9538219d6d97f0dac4ff5f583a34c
confirmations
173078
spent
true